Check Project Setup
Verify your project structure meets platform requirements before deployment.
Quick Verification
# Check which folders exist
test -d backend && echo "✓ backend/" || echo "✗ no backend/"
test -d frontend && echo "✓ frontend/" || echo "✗ no frontend/"
# Quick checks
test -f backend/Dockerfile && echo "✓ Backend Dockerfile exists" || echo "✗ Missing backend/Dockerfile"
test -f Dockerfile && echo "✓ Root Dockerfile exists" || echo "✗ Missing root Dockerfile"
grep -q '"build"' frontend/package.json && echo "✓ Frontend has build script" || echo "✗ Frontend missing build script"
Project Types
Fullstack (both backend/ AND frontend/ exist)
- Requires
backend/Dockerfileand/healthendpoint - Frontend must be SPA with build script
Backend-Only (Dockerfile in root)
- Requires
Dockerfilein root and/healthendpoint
Frontend-Only (package.json in root)
- Must be SPA (Next.js, React, Vue, Angular, Svelte)
Required: Health Check Endpoint
Your backend MUST implement a /health endpoint for Kubernetes readiness/liveness probes.
| Setting | Value |
|---------|-------|
| Default path | /health (configurable via healthCheckPath) |
| Success codes | HTTP 200-399 |
| Failure codes | HTTP 400-599 |
| Timeout | 10 seconds |
| Poll interval | Every 10 seconds |
Verify: grep -r "/health" backend/ or grep -r "/health" .

Required: Dockerfile
For fullstack: backend/Dockerfile required.
For backend-only: Dockerfile in root required.
Important: Build context is repository root. All COPY paths must be relative to repo root.

Optional: Object Storage
If your app requires file upload (images, documents, etc.), enable S3 object storage.
Enable Object Storage (via MCP)
Use the configure_storage MCP tool:
{
"pipelineId": "<your-pipeline-id>",
"storageType": "object_storage",
"enabled": true
}
Response when enabled:
{
"message": "S3 Object Storage successfully enabled for pipeline",
"pipelineId": "<pipeline-id>",
"appName": "<app-name>",
"storageType": "object_storage",
"enabled": true,
"status": "enabled"
}
Environment Variables Injected
| Variable | Value | Purpose |
|----------|-------|---------|
| CHRONO_CDN_URL | https://cdn.chrono-ai.fun/{appName} | CDN base URL for accessing files |
